  1. 1 Whether the plaintiff was lawfully expelled from the Civic United Front Party
  2. 2 Whether the expulsion breached principles of natural justice and constitutional rights
  3. 3 Whether the plaintiff is entitled to reliefs including reinstatement and costs

Ratio Decidendi

The plaintiff's expulsion from the Civic United Front Party was unlawful and unconstitutional as she was not afforded notice or a fair hearing, breaching both national and party constitutions and principles of natural justice. The expulsion was discriminatory and tainted by bias, rendering it null and void.

Court Disposition

judgment for plaintiff

Orders

  • Plaintiff's purported dismissal by Madaraka Branch and confirmation by Special Annual General Meeting is quashed and set aside as illegal and unconstitutional.
  • Plaintiff is declared a bona fide and lawful member of the Civic United Front Party and a Member of Parliament.
